Flying from Buenos Aires
Buenos Aires Jorge Newbery Airport (AEP)
AEP is about 6 kilometres from central Buenos Aires. If you're ride-sharing, catching a taxi or driving from the centre, it'll take you 25 minutes or so to get there, depending on traffic. If you're using public transport, expect the trip time to be around 40 minutes.

Arriving in Phoenix
Phoenix Sky Harbour Airport (PHX)
Phoenix Sky Harbour Airport (PHX) to central Phoenix takes around 10 minutes to reach by car. The centre is roughly 6 kilometres away.
If you're taking public transport, expect a journey time of around 25 minutes.

Best time to go to Phoenix
April is the busiest month for flights from Buenos Aires to Phoenix. To skip the crowds, go to Phoenix in March.
When booking your Buenos Aires to Phoenix tickets, consider the kind of weather you prefer. July is the warmest month in Phoenix, with temperatures ranging from 27ºC (81ºF) to 45ºC (113ºF).
January has average temperatures of between 4ºC (39ºF) and 21ºC (70ºF). Look for cheap flights from Buenos Aires to Phoenix around that time if you want to travel in cooler conditions.
